What Are Clear Aligners?

Clear aligners are custom-made, transparent trays that gradually shift your teeth into better alignment. Unlike traditional braces, they don’t use wires or brackets, and they’re virtually invisible when worn.

Dental Problems Clear Aligners Can Fix

1. Overbite

An overbite occurs when your upper front teeth overlap too far over your lower teeth. While some overlap is natural, a deep overbite can cause jaw pain, tooth wear, and even gum recession.

How Clear Aligners Help:

Clear aligners work by gently pushing the upper and lower teeth into better alignment over time. At Smileie, we use a personalized treatment plan that targets each tooth’s movement, gradually reducing the overlap. This improves not only the bite but also the smile’s overall appearance.

2. Underbite

An underbite happens when the lower teeth extend past the upper teeth. This often leads to difficulty chewing, speaking, and can cause uneven tooth wear.

Clear Aligners for Underbite Correction:

Smileie's clear aligners help reposition the lower teeth backward and the upper teeth forward, balancing your bite. Depending on the severity, our orthodontic experts will guide you through whether aligners alone are suitable or if a more advanced treatment is needed.

3. Crossbite

A crossbite means that some upper teeth sit inside the lower teeth when biting down. This can lead to jaw strain, chipped teeth, and gum issues.

Treatment with Clear Aligners:

Clear aligners can correct mild to moderate crossbites by gradually moving the misaligned teeth into the proper position. At Smileie, our treatment plans are designed using advanced 3D scans and modeling, ensuring precise and predictable results.

4. Open Bite

An open bite is when the upper and lower teeth don’t touch when the mouth is closed, often creating a gap between them.

How Aligners Can Help:

Smileie clear aligners guide the teeth vertically so they meet correctly when the mouth is closed. This not only improves functionality but also enhances speech clarity and bite efficiency.

5. Crowded Teeth

Crowding happens when there isn’t enough space in your mouth for all your teeth to fit properly. It can make cleaning difficult, increasing the risk of cavities and gum disease.

How Smileie Aligners Treat Crowding:

Our clear aligners gradually create space by moving the teeth into a better position. This results in a healthier, straighter smile without the discomfort of traditional metal braces.

6. Gapped Teeth

Too much space between teeth can be a cosmetic concern and can also cause food to get stuck, increasing the risk of gum problems.

Aligners to Close Gaps:

Smileie aligners gently push teeth closer together, closing gaps and improving both function and appearance.

Benefits of Clear Aligners Compared to Braces

  • Nearly invisible: Great for adults and teens who want a discreet option

  • Removable: Eat, drink, and brush with no restrictions

  • More comfortable: No wires or sharp brackets
